Just about the turn of the last century,, as electric lighting gained in popularity, makers of gas lighting devices added electric lines and sockets to their gas jets. When one didn't work, the other did. Gas up facing, electricity down facing.

The Eastlake movement, which spanned approximately from 1870 to 1900, was started by British architect and writer Charles Eastlake and is associated with late Victorian-era aestheticism. Eastlake published his thoughts on design reform.
